MADV_COLLAPSE on file-backed mappings fails with -EINVAL when TEXT pages are dirty. This may affect real scenarios: package/container updates, executing binaries immediately after writing them, etc.
The issue is that collapse_file() triggers async writeback and returns SCAN_FAIL (maps to -EINVAL), expecting khugepaged to revisit later. But MADV_COLLAPSE is synchronous and userspace expects immediate success or a clear retry signal.
